技术文摘
如何使用命令在oracle中执行sql文件
如何使用命令在oracle中执行sql文件
在Oracle数据库管理中,使用命令执行SQL文件是一项常见且重要的操作。它能够帮助管理员高效地部署数据库脚本、进行数据迁移或执行批量操作。以下将详细介绍在Oracle中使用命令执行SQL文件的方法。
要确保SQLPlus工具已正确安装并配置。SQLPlus是Oracle提供的命令行工具,用于与数据库进行交互。打开命令提示符窗口,输入“sqlplus”命令,如果能成功进入SQL*Plus环境,说明安装和配置无误。
以管理员身份登录到Oracle数据库。在SQL*Plus命令提示符下,输入用户名和密码,格式为“用户名/密码”,例如“system/oracle”(这里“system”是用户名,“oracle”是密码,实际使用时需替换为你的真实用户名和密码)。若用户名和密码正确,将成功登录到数据库。
接下来执行SQL文件。假设你的SQL文件路径为“C:\scripts\example.sql”,在SQLPlus中使用“@”命令来执行该文件,命令格式为“@文件路径”,即输入“@C:\scripts\example.sql”,然后按下回车键。SQLPlus会读取该文件中的SQL语句,并按照顺序在数据库中执行。
如果SQL文件路径包含空格,需注意使用双引号将路径括起来,例如“@”C:\Program Files\scripts\example.sql“”。
另外,还可以使用“START”命令,其功能与“@”命令相同,格式为“START文件路径”。
在执行SQL文件过程中,若出现错误,SQL*Plus会给出相应的错误提示信息。仔细查看错误信息,通常能找到问题所在,比如语法错误、权限不足等。针对这些问题,对SQL文件进行修改后再次执行。
掌握在Oracle中使用命令执行SQL文件的方法,能极大提高数据库管理和维护的效率。无论是开发人员部署数据库脚本,还是管理员进行数据迁移和备份恢复操作,这一技能都不可或缺。通过不断练习和实践,能更好地应对各种数据库相关的任务。
TAGS: oracle命令 oracle中执行 oracle sql文件
- ACCESS2000 数据库中所有表名称的获取
- MongoDB 存储类 JSON 数据文档统计分析详解
- MongoDB 文档操作基础
- 中文 Access2000 速成教程:1.1 运用“向导”设计数据库
- MongoDB 数据库的创建与删除
- 使用准则的条件查询方法 - 1.4. 从窗体选择查询条件
- 条件查询的使用准则 - 1.5. 常见准则表达式
- 构建自由会计日期的报表
- 中文 Access2000 速成教程:1.2 运用“数据库向导”创建表
- 构建自由会计日期报表 - 1.2.创建用户可选日期窗体
- 构建自由会计日期的报表 - 1.1. 熟悉几个时间相关函数
- 准则条件查询:运行查询前输入参数 - 1.3
- 构建自由会计日期的报表 - 1.4.处理期初与期末间数据
- Access 查询中计算执行的注意要点
- 自由会计日期报表的建立 - 1.3.依据用户选择日期自动算定期初期末日期